Biography:

Doug Creeger serves as a Mortgage Banking Consultant for First National Bank of Pennsylvania (FNB). In his role, he is responsible for originating residential mortgage loans primarily in North Myrtle Beach, South Carolina, and eastern North Carolina. He also advises borrowers located throughout FNB’s footprint (Maryland, North Carolina, Ohio, Pennsylvania, South Carolina, Virginia, West Virginia and the District of Columbia) and in nearby states, including Delaware, Georgia, Florida, New Jersey, New York and Tennessee.

 

Joining FNB in 2016, Creeger has more than 35 years of experience in residential mortgage lending and helped countless clients achieve the dream of homeownership. He also served four years in the U.S. Navy, working in the field of Financial Management aboard the aircraft carrier USS Dwight D. Eisenhower, CVN-69.

 

Creeger volunteers with the Children of Yahweh Foundation, Inc. as a member of the board of directors, supporting children affected by cancer. He is also a strong proponent and supporter of the Wounded Warrior Project.
